What is the difference between Deviation and Out of
Specification ?
Answers were Sorted based on User's Feedback
Answer / prasad
Deviation is departure from approved instruction/procedure.
Eg: The activity not following as written in procedure.
OOS: The analytical result is not meeting the predefined
specification.
